Tableau is a data visualization platform used by financial services firms to turn raw reporting data into dashboards for risk, compliance, and executive decision-making. When a financial services company posts Tableau roles, they're signaling active investment in analytics infrastructure — often tied to regulatory reporting modernization or a shift toward self-service BI. These companies typically need adjacent data pipeline tools, training platforms, and consulting services to make those investments work.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Tableau?

Tableau is a business intelligence tool that financial services firms use to visualize data across trading, risk, compliance, and customer analytics functions. It sits at the reporting layer of a company's data stack, making it a downstream signal of broader infrastructure investment. Hiring for it means a company is building or scaling that stack right now.

Why should sales teams track Tableau hiring?

Tableau hiring in financial services correlates with active budget allocation for analytics tools, training, and cloud data infrastructure. A company posting 10+ Tableau roles is building a team, not backfilling — which means vendor conversations have a much higher chance of landing.

Who should be selling to companies that use Tableau?

Vendors best positioned to sell into these accounts include cloud data warehouse providers, BI consulting and implementation firms, data literacy and training platforms, and CRM or revenue intelligence vendors.
